diff --git a/src/views/discover/MediaDetailView.vue b/src/views/discover/MediaDetailView.vue index 9016902d..c161b2f5 100644 --- a/src/views/discover/MediaDetailView.vue +++ b/src/views/discover/MediaDetailView.vue @@ -3,6 +3,7 @@ import PersonCardSlideView from './PersonCardSlideView.vue' import MediaCardSlideView from './MediaCardSlideView.vue' import api from '@/api' import type { MediaInfo } from '@/api/types' +import NoDataFound from '@/components/NoDataFound.vue' // 输入参数 const mediaProps = defineProps({ @@ -25,13 +26,13 @@ async function getMediaDetail() { } } -onMounted(() => { +onBeforeMount(() => { getMediaDetail() })